How Audi Pre Sense Anticipates and Prevents Collisions

How Audi Pre Sense Anticipates and Prevents Collisions

The Audi Pre Sense safety system represents an advanced integration of technology and safety features designed to enhance driver awareness and prevent potential collisions. This innovative system employs a combination of sensors and cameras that constantly monitor the vehicle’s surroundings.

Using high-tech sensors positioned around the vehicle, Audi Pre Sense can detect imminent danger from other vehicles, pedestrians, or objects in the road. When the system identifies a potential collision, it activates a series of preemptive measures to protect the occupants. These measures may include tightening seat belts, adjusting seating positions, and preparing the brakes for immediate engagement.

Audi Pre Sense also incorporates predictive algorithms to analyze data from the environment in real-time. This proactive approach allows the system to assess the likelihood of a collision and react accordingly. In scenarios where a collision is unavoidable, the system can automatically apply the brakes to mitigate impact and reduce the severity of an accident.

Understanding the Comprehensive Sensor Network Behind Pre Sense Technology

The Audi Pre Sense Safety System is built upon an extensive network of sensors that work synergistically to enhance vehicle safety. This sophisticated technology utilizes various types of sensors to monitor the environment and gather critical data, ensuring that drivers and passengers are well-protected in various situations.

Key components of the sensor network include:

  • Radar Sensors: These sensors play a crucial role in detecting objects in the vehicle’s vicinity. They can accurately identify distances and speeds of surrounding vehicles, providing vital information to the Pre Sense system.
  • Camera Systems: Equipped with high-resolution cameras, this technology captures visual data to assist in recognizing lane markings, pedestrians, and other potential hazards on the road.
  • Ultrasonic Sensors: These sensors are essential for close-range detection, particularly during low-speed maneuvers. They ensure that the vehicle is aware of nearby obstacles, enhancing overall safety during parking or maneuvering in tight spaces.

The integration of these sensors allows the Pre Sense system to analyze the collected data in real-time. By continuously monitoring the vehicle’s surroundings, the system can provide timely warnings to the driver or even initiate preventive measures. Major functionalities of the Audi Pre Sense system include:

  1. Forward Collision Warning: The system scans for potential collisions ahead and alerts the driver if a hazardous situation is detected.
  2. Emergency Braking: If a collision is imminent and the driver does not respond to warnings, the Pre Sense system can automatically engage the brakes to minimize impact.
  3. Passenger Safety Restraint: The system prepares the vehicle by tightening seat belts and closing windows when a collision is anticipated, ensuring that occupants are securely protected.
